71/72 340 Dart and Demon (and 73 340 Dart Sport) could have 340 Magnum badges.

As could 71-73 340 Challengers.

71 340 Super Bee and 72/73 340 Rallye Chargers would have a larger badge.

My 73 340 Rally Charger had "340 MAGNUM" badges on each side of the power bulge hood. So yeah, there was a 340 Magnum. This car was all original when I got it, except for front fenders, bumper and valance. We repaired it after the guy I got it from ran it into a brick mailbox and then a brick wall. The hood is original to the car and you can clearly see the "340 MAGNUM" callout emblem. Here's a picture.

As previously mentioned Challenger said 340 Four Barrel...

I don't recall seeing 340 Magnum on any 70/71/72 Mopars... 73 Charger Rally is the first & only car I recall seeing that badge on... And they were pretty big, like the 440-Sixpack and 426-Hemi badges.... the 440-Magnum/383-Magnum & 340 Four Barrel badges were all small letters..
